Output 3ded3aae52956130cd0572cff0255e0a9a92e4fbce3056e282122fb3c64c16f6:5

value
90814660
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7d297564f9857cab0b148866cb9d5e7148cd02d0 OP_EQUAL
address
MKJxN11s5A5hbgeQeo91JK56hJ9ypUY21C
transaction
3ded3aae52956130cd0572cff0255e0a9a92e4fbce3056e282122fb3c64c16f6
spent
true